The Quillset Java SDK reaches full feature parity with the Quillset Python SDK as of release 4.2, with one caveat the support team should note: batch export resumption behaves differently. Java retries from the last committed checkpoint, while Python restarts the batch entirely, so customers comparing logs may report phantom duplicates. When reproducing a parity issue, always pin both SDKs to matching minor versions and run against the parity sandbox, which accepts the bearer token below.

session JWT of yaguf-tahop = eyJhbGciOiJIUzI1NiIsInR5cCI6IkpXVCJ9.eyJzdWIiOiIIvtUmFqQ_4In0.rjsW2NuF59R8

Quick heads-up on Pinwheel UI versioning: we cut a minor release every sprint, and anything touching component props needs a changeset file in the PR. No changeset, no merge — the bot will nag you. Majors are rare and go through the design council first. The full policy, with examples of what counts as breaking, lives on the internal page below.

wiki page, bahip-yahip: https://grafana.qirvanlabs.corp/browse/display/projects/cc3a1b9dbfc9

**Runbook: QuillCache bloom filter ahead of the Pebblestore KV tier**

The bloom filter screens lookups before they reach Pebblestore, so a sudden rise in backend reads usually means the filter was rebuilt with stale keys or its false-positive rate drifted above 2%. Check the filter's last rebuild timestamp first; if it exceeds six hours, trigger a manual refresh via the ops console. Do not restart Pebblestore nodes during a rebuild. When escalating to the Harborline on-call, include the trace token printed below.

build token for tajeg-bajep: htk14_409ba9df6b8acb